Benefits of laminate vs. hardwood for a herringbone pattern. laminate wood flooring isn’t wood at all, but rather thin fiberboard planks printed with an image of wood and covered with a transparent wear layer. unlike traditional hardwood floor planks, which are generally 3/4-inch thick, laminate planks are typically 5/16- to 1/2-inch thick.. When you've decided that the herringbone pattern is the right design for your hardwood flooring project, you'll need to finalize a few details before you can check floors off of your to-do list. the first thing you'll need to decide on is whether you want your new herringbone floor to be constructed of solid hardwood, or engineered hardwood.. Herringbone flooring, which is also known as parquet block flooring is one of the most distinctive and recognizable hardwood floors. rather than planks of flooring, the herringbone pattern is made up of smaller blocks of flooring that can be laid in a variety of geometric patterns, with the most common pattern being herringbone..
